I think it might be luck of the draw. People have had success pulling the battery and SIM card and letting it sit for an hour...then reinstalling them. Also, you can go to ANDROID POLICE and download the GB update (you need not be rooted either). I ran it for about 2 weeks before I rooted. It is 100% the authentic GB that Verizon was OTAing.

is it true that the 4G signal uses battery faster than 3G? I have constant 3-4 bars on the signal strength on 4G, so it seems that the signal should be strong enough to minimize extra battery drain. i have the LTE toggle installed, just in case.
Yes it is. But do this, download a LTE on/off app (I use LTE on/off). Keep it in either LTE (4G) or CDMA (3G). The battery drain comes from having it in LTE/CDMA mode and it is constantly scanning for 3G and 4G which eats up battery.

any advice would be appreciated, and no, I'm not ready to root (yet).

oh yeah, I got the LAST TWO Tbolts from Best Buy this morning, for FREE!!!!

Make sure the AUTO syncing is not CHECKED, that will suck the life out of the battery because it will constantly be checking your email and whatever else you have syncing (scores, news, stocks etc.).

I know you aren't ready to root, but if you do, the ROMS out there do better battery management and gets rid of of bloatware (Blockbuster, Let's Golf etc). You might want to look into getting an extra battery. It has been reported that the REZOUND battery fits the TBolt nicely and it is a 1600mA while the Tbolt stock battery is a mere 1350mA (I think).

The bars aren't an indication of data signal strength so don't trust that to tell you how strong it is. I use speedtest to give me a rough idea of how strong my 4G signal is (the closer I am to towers, the better the results of the test.).

If your wife's phone can't get the update OTA, I would go to Android Police and manually upload the GB RUU before she gets too much stuff on her phone. That way she won't have to redo everything because it will wipe everything when you install it.

It is said that the GB rollouts are auto-triggered by MEID number (i.e. Menu | Settings | About Phone | Phone Identity). So... I wouldn't worry about it until you've waited at least a week after activation. Perhaps two weeks.

Also, you might want to make sure hers doesn't already have GB, if you haven't already (Menu | Settings | About Phone | Software = Software Number: 2.11.605.5 is GB).

Here is a question. Check to see what OS you are running. Go to:

Menu --> Settings --> Scroll down to "About Phone" --> Software Information

You should have listed:

Android Version:
2.3.4

HTC Sense Version
2.1

Software Number 2.11.605.3 or 2.11.605.5 (.5 is the update to the update). The .3 was the version after the OTA back in September

The other stuff listed isn't as important.

If Android Version 2.21 is listed, then you are running an older version of the OS and you need to update. Version 2.21 was/is notorious for random and frequent reboots
